Promena vrednosti u TypeScript-u
Neka imamo neku promenljivu tipa string:
let test: string = 'abc';
Hajde da joj dodelimo drugu vrednost tipa string:
let test: string = 'abc';
test = 'def';
A sada pokušajmo da joj dodelimo broj. U ovom slučaju TypeScript će prijaviti grešku, pošto pokušavamo da promenimo tip promenljive:
let test: string = 'abc';
test = 123; // prijaviće grešku
Bez pokretanja koda, odredite koji će biti rezultat izvršenja koda:
let test: number = 123;
test = 'abc';
console.log(test);
Bez pokretanja koda, odredite koji će biti rezultat izvršenja koda:
let test: string = 'abc';
test = 123;
console.log(test);
Bez pokretanja koda, odredite koji će biti rezultat izvršenja koda:
let test: string = 'abc';
test = '123';
console.log(test);
Bez pokretanja koda, odredite koji će biti rezultat izvršenja koda:
let test: string = 'abc';
test = true;
console.log(test);
Bez pokretanja koda, odredite koji će biti rezultat izvršenja koda:
let test: string = 123;
test = 'abc';
console.log(test);
Bez pokretanja koda, odredite koji će biti rezultat izvršenja koda:
let test: string = '123';
test = '456';
console.log(test);
Bez pokretanja koda, odredite koji će biti rezultat izvršenja koda:
let test: number = '123';
test = '456';
console.log(test);
Bez pokretanja koda, odredite koji će biti rezultat izvršenja koda:
let test: number = 123;
test = 456;
console.log(test);
Bez pokretanja koda, odredite koji će biti rezultat izvršenja koda:
let test: boolean = true;
test = false;
console.log(test);